Can someone tell me real quick if a cassette/radio from a 97 Intrepid would work in a 83 Cordoba? |
#2
|
|||
|
|||
yup it will as they only require 12 v, speakers, and an antenna. will it bolt in and be a direct connection to the cordoba's wiring harness? depends on how lucky you are, or if you can follow wiring diagrams for the vehicles involved. I have installed ford (shudder) radios in my dodge van, but i was desperate and it took all day.
